It's not often I feel left technologically left behind, but Tom is making me feel that way just now! Tom is running a Web server on his Nokia N95 (phone), with a whole bunch of features such as sending an IM to the phone or requesting a picture be taken. Once the GPS portion is working properly, you should be able to see him on this map too.
If you want to try it out, the software Tom is running is the Nokia Mobile Web Server which Tom says is a piece of cake to install. There are a good number of reasons why you would want to run a Web server on your phone, but strangely they've missed two obvious reasons: 1) it's fun; 2) because you can.
Naturally, I've been trying to catch up, but there is no Mobile Web Server for UIQ, my platform of choice, and the chance of me actually being able to create one myself are minimal. Rest assured, as soon as I can run a site on my phone, I will.
